Vance had started the meditation thing as an example, but soon enough he fell into a full breathing cycle himself. It had been... actually quite a long time since he'd last let himself truly relax like this. He'd tried a couple times around the campfire, but Kealie and Quest weren't exactly the best bunkmates for calming the mind. Not Antin though. Antin was fine.

It took him far less time to drop into the total concentration than it would most, as he had quite a bit of practice from all his training. Soon enough he was strikingly aware of every feeling in his body; or, rather, the lack of. There really wasn't much to feel or see or smell in here. The void of nothingness really did do the trick here.

Warmth in his chest from his tunic, itchiness up at his head where he hadn't washed his hair in a few days, the familiar tightness around his waist where he kept his blades... from there Vance expanded outwards, pushing the natural spirit sense that all living things had within him to the edges of the room. Usually that would mean feeling at the faint magical eminence from plants and insects - even in more secluded places, he was almost always with his sister or someone else to feel at - but the decided lack of magical radiation from Antin was... really uncanny. By all rights this man should be giving off even the slightest bit of aura, but... nothing.

What exactly are you? Vance mused, keeping his senses broad and open.
